I have a basic question which I can not solve. I am creating multiple variables with sprintf and I would be interested to assign an array to each of them.
I tried to do it in some ways but did not work. Is there any way to do it ?

Don't know what you are trying to do but here is an example.
eval(sprintf('A%d = %s',1,'magic(3)'))
As a general rule though, you should avoid using variables such as A1, A2, (you may not have this issue, I just put it as a precaution), see

Using eval() very often leads to problems in coding and debugging. It is much better to use one of the alternatives such as cell arrays.
